The US Dollar appreciated against the Canadian Dollar, following the Canadian GDP data release on Friday at 12:30 GMT. The USD/CAD exchange currency rate gained 24 pips or 0.18% right after the release. The Greenback continued trading at the 1.3530 level against the Canadian Dollar.
Statistics Canada released the Canadian GDP data, which came out better-than-expected of 0.5% compared with forecast of 0.4%.
According to the official release: "Growth in real GDP was driven by a 0.9% increase in household spending and an 8.7% rise in business investment in machinery and equipment. These increases were moderated by a 1.0% decline in exports, coupled with a 1.9% increase in imports. Additionally, investment in housing continued to decline, down 1.6% in the first quarter. Businesses accumulated $16.1 billion of non-farm inventories in the first quarter, pushing the economy-wide stock-to-sales ratio up from 0.838 in the fourth quarter of 2018 to 0.846. Accumulation of cannabis stocks largely contributed to the $1.7 billion increase in farm inventories."
